Abstract
Fast hole production is possible using ice core hot-fluid drilling. The present paper describes a method for calculation of drill penetration rate dependent on the fluid flux, fluid temperature, physical properties of fluid, size of hot-fluid drill head and properties of ice. The design and description of an experimental model of an ice core hot-fluid drill and the experimental data obtained are given. Calculated and measured rates of the drill penetration are compared.
